Q. Can viruses convert glucose into ATP?

If glucose uptake and utilization is increased, ATP can be produced more rapidly through aerobic glycolysis. Therefore, viruses may have evolved to induce glycolysis for a rapid source of ATP for replication.

Q. What is an example of cellular respiration?

Oxygen is used in cellular respiration. For example, the monosaccharide glucose, (the most basic form of carbohydrate) can be combined with oxygen. The high energy electrons that are found in the glucose are transferred to the oxygen and potential energy is released. The energy is stored in the form of ATP.

Q. What gases are involved in cellular respiration quizlet?

The waste product of cellular respiration are carbon dioxide and water which are used in photosynthesis. Photosynthesis produces sugars and other organic molecules as well as oxygen which is used in cellular respiration.

Q. What are the physical products of cellular respiration quizlet?

Oxygen and glucose are both reactants in the process of cellular respiration. The main product of cellular respiration is ATP; waste products include carbon dioxide and water.
